Quote from: VamosFFC on January 29, 2021, 03:17:28 AM
Is Robinson actually available? He's out for three matches and we've only played two league matches as the Burnley match was the FA Cup. Or, does it not matter and it's any three matches?

Robinson is now available for Saturday.
Red cards apparently count across all competitions.
So he has now missed his 3 games, 2 x league + 1 x cup..
